Rip Blu-Ray to PC for Free
This article is for ripping blu-ray to PC only, the target is backup blu-ray disc on your hard drive.
Step 1.
Download Blu-ray Disc Ripper, install and launch the software.
Hint: For Windows Vista/XP must have .Net framework 2.0 installed. UDF 2.5 file system is also needed if you use Windows XP so that Blu-ray files are visible to Windows.
Step 2.
Choose "Source" and "Destination" folder, input CPS Key, and click "Start".
Hint: If your Blu-ray files (.m2ts, .mts, .m2t) are already decrypted, for example as a result of AnyDVD HD running on the background, just check "but do not decrypt .m2ts files".
